Canvas Treatment
While the products made use of in canvas outdoors tents are more expensive than their polyester and nylon counterparts, they additionally have a a lot longer life-span. With the right treatment, your outdoor tents will certainly continue to be in leading problem for many years.

On a regular basis pipe down the canvas with fresh water, making certain to completely soak all the seams. Avoid making use of stress washing machine jets that can damage the canvas. A light cleaning agent or a mix of water and vinegar (4 components water to 1 part vinegar) will eliminate any type of dust build-up.

It is very important to dry your outdoor tents entirely prior to saving it for long periods. This prevents mildew and mould from creating inside. Check and reseal any type of leaking seams. Occasionally scrub yearn sap or other sticky compounds off the canvas with alcohol wipes.

Roofing Treatment
A little deterioration is expected for many years however with proper upkeep, you'll appreciate your camping tent for as long as possible. It is important to inspect and clean your tent consistently, to water-proof it and treat the zippers.

A general cleansing of your roofing tent can be performed with a pipe, bucket, soft brush or sponge and cleansing service. Damp one side each time, scrubbing completely and rinsing as you go. Job from the top down, and enable it to completely dry completely prior to treating with a reprocessing representative.

Storage
Bell outdoors tents are not as compact when packed away as various other types of camping tent and are consequently more likely to require a larger space in which to keep them. They additionally tend to be more expensive than various other tent styles therefore it is important to keep them in good condition to secure your financial investment.

The canvas fibres in your camping tent will certainly require to be thoroughly dried after every usage to stop mould and mildew. Normal cleansing and the use of an expert canvas cleaner will certainly also help to preserve your outdoor tents's integrity.

Ground tarps and impact groundsheets serve in reducing deterioration to the ground, specifically in locations with abrasive greenery. These can likewise be made use of to shield your tent from puddles and supply an added layer of protection in wet weather condition.
